English, asked by behuriasanjay4, 7 months ago

what is the meaning of "canyon"?​

Answers

Answered by skneka16
3

Answer:

: a deep narrow valley with steep sides and often with a stream flowing through it. 2 : something resembling a canyon the city's concrete canyons.

Answered by Anonymous
3

A deep gorge, typically one with a river flowing through it, as found in North America.

Similar questions